在Web开发中,文件类型的判定是一个常见且重要的任务。尤其是在上传文件、下载文件或者处理用户上传的文件时,正确地判断文件类型对于保证系统的稳定性和安全性至关重要。今天,我们就来通过一个JSP判定地址文件类型的实例,深入浅出地解析文件类型检测技巧。
1. 文件类型检测的重要性
在进行文件处理时,正确判断文件类型有以下几点重要性:

- 安全性:可以防止恶意文件(如病毒、木马)的执行,保护用户和系统的安全。
- 用户体验:可以提供更准确的文件处理,提升用户体验。
- 系统稳定性:可以避免因为文件类型错误导致系统崩溃或运行缓慢。
2. JSP判定地址文件类型实例
下面,我们将通过一个JSP判定地址文件类型的实例,来讲解如何实现文件类型的检测。
2.1 实例需求
假设我们有一个上传文件的页面,用户可以上传任意文件。我们需要在服务器端对上传的文件进行类型检测,确保上传的是合法的文件类型。
2.2 实现步骤
1. 获取文件名:通过JSP获取上传文件的文件名。
2. 获取文件扩展名:从文件名中提取文件扩展名。
3. 判断文件类型:根据文件扩展名,判断文件类型是否合法。
4. 返回检测结果:将检测结果返回给前端页面。
2.3 代码实现
以下是一个简单的JSP判定地址文件类型的实例:
```jsp
<%@ page contentType="







